Goggle Home Android Public Preview Beta v. 3.5.1.4, Android 11

The load speed for cams, even while on the same WiFi network, makes it useless. I can open the Wyze App and cycle thru all 27 of my cams before one loads on the GH app.

Loading more than one cam, either in Favorites or in the Cameras list is catastrophic. The connections take forever to load, they blink in and out constantly, and the sound is on for EVERY cam simultaniously with no way to shut it off, even after closing the app. It takes a forced termination of the app process it get it to stop.

Loading cams individually takes forever. The only cam I have excessive failures with are the PanV3 cams, which is expected since they are the worst for network reception anyway. But, I can successfully load and stream most other cams (V3, V3Pro, OG, FLP, VDB)
